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2021 was approximately ¥2.21 billion, representing a 24.53% increase compared to ¥1.77 billion in 2020[22]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2021 decreased by 41.95% to approximately ¥90.46 million from ¥155.82 million in 2020[22]. - The basic earnings per share for 2021 was ¥0.29, down 44.23% from ¥0.52 in 2020[23]. - The total assets increased by 20.79% to approximately ¥3.61 billion in 2021, compared to ¥2.99 billion in 2020[22]. - The cash flow from operating activities for 2021 was approximately ¥81.71 million, a decrease of 50.53% from ¥165.16 million in 2020[22]. - The weighted average return on equity for 2021 was 6.05%, down from 13.88% in 2020, a decrease of 7.83 percentage points[23]. - The company's net profit for 2021 was CNY 113.00 million, a decrease of 40.05% from CNY 188.50 million in 2020[46]. - The total sales revenue increased by 24.53% compared to the previous year, driven primarily by growth in sales volume[49]. Shareholder Returns - The company plans to distribute 4 bonus shares for every 10 shares held and pay a cash dividend of 1 RMB (including tax), with a total cash dividend of approximately 35.06 million RMB, representing 38.75% of the net profit attributable to shareholders for the year[6]. - The company distributed a cash dividend of 1.5 per share (including tax) to shareholders, amounting to 31,891,680, which represents 20.47% of the net profit attributable to shareholders for the year[126]. - The company has a cash dividend policy that stipulates a minimum of 25% of the distributable profit will be distributed as cash dividends after covering losses and statutory reserves[122]. - The company plans to maintain a stable profit distribution policy, ensuring it aligns with operational conditions and long-term development needs[125]. Governance and Compliance - The company has received a standard unqualified audit report from Zhongtianyun Accounting Firm[5]. - The company has not engaged in any non-operating fund occupation by controlling shareholders or related parties[8]. - The company has not violated decision-making procedures for providing guarantees[8]. - The company has a comprehensive governance structure with all board members present at the board meeting[4]. - The company has established internal control systems to manage subsidiaries and ensure compliance with operational strategies and risk management[130]. - The company did not experience significant differences in governance compared to regulations set by the China Securities Regulatory Commission[91]. - The company has no penalties from securities regulatory agencies in the past three years[105]. Risk Factors - The company has detailed risk factors related to its future development in the report[8]. - The company faces risks from macroeconomic fluctuations, which could adversely affect production and profitability, particularly in the automotive sector[85]. - The company is exposed to risks related to the volatility of raw material prices, which could impact production costs[85]. - The company has a goodwill balance of 184.89 million yuan from acquisitions, which poses a risk of impairment if subsidiary performance does not meet expectations[86]. Research and Development - The company has increased R&D investment, expanding its product line to include wireless charging and heat pump systems for new energy vehicles, with successful customer validations[36]. - Research and development expenses rose to ¥102,402,264.88, an increase of 12.04% compared to the previous year, indicating a commitment to innovation[48]. - The company plans to enhance its research and development capabilities through the establishment of the Tenglong Research Institute, focusing on new product development and industry trend forecasting[79]. - The company is enhancing its management capabilities and risk resilience by increasing R&D investment and transitioning factories towards automation and intelligence[82]. Market Expansion - The company actively expanded into the new energy vehicle market, leveraging its early entry and technology accumulation, which is expected to drive profitability upward[33]. - The company aims to expand its market share in the new energy vehicle sector, leveraging existing partnerships with traditional automakers and new entrants like NIO, Xpeng, and Li Auto[80]. - The company is expanding its production capacity in response to order demands, including the construction of EGR production lines in Hubei[38]. - The company is positioned to capitalize on the opportunities arising from the implementation of the National VI emission standards, particularly in its EGR system and sensor businesses[78]. Employee and Training - The company completed 124 training projects in 2021, achieving a completion rate of 100%, with 2,358 participants in internal and external training sessions[118]. - The company’s training plan focuses on improving professional skills and management capabilities, with specific training in project management and quality management[119]. - The company has a structured salary policy that includes basic and performance-based wages, aimed at enhancing employee motivation[117]. Financial Management - The company has engaged Zhongtianyun Accounting Firm for auditing services with a fee of 900,000 yuan[147]. - The company has entrusted a total of ¥400,000,000 in capital management with a remaining balance of ¥210,000,000[152]. - The company has engaged in non-principal floating income investments totaling ¥50,000,000 with a projected annual return rate of 0%-3.3%[153]. - The company has a total of ¥30,000,000 in principal guaranteed investments with a return rate of 1% and has recovered ¥173,388.66[156]. Strategic Initiatives - The company has established long-term partnerships with major automotive manufacturers such as Honda, Volvo, and Ford, enhancing its customer resource advantage[43]. - The company has expanded its production bases globally, with facilities in Poland and Malaysia, supporting its international market expansion strategy[44]. - The company is considering mergers and acquisitions, including the absorption of wholly-owned subsidiaries[105]. - The company plans to implement a new digital sales strategy aimed at improving online sales by 40%[99].
